Output e27e311729c0f3ec579c97d35b41b259e4c69eacafacfa8187575530aa30d778:0

value
180738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9359fafa974303e9bbd00394d98342d10cf12558 OP_EQUAL
address
3F893gxHJD8hjAsBoH3BwwR2jDPshLa6hB
transaction
e27e311729c0f3ec579c97d35b41b259e4c69eacafacfa8187575530aa30d778
spent
true